How to connect Bitbucket and Asana
Integrating Bitbucket and Asana opens up a world of streamlined project management and development workflows. By using platforms like Latenode, you can easily create automated tasks that link code updates in Bitbucket to project milestones in Asana. For instance, you could set up a trigger so that every time a new pull request is created, a task is automatically generated in Asana, keeping your team aligned. This connection not only boosts productivity but also ensures that everyone stays updated on project progress without manual effort.
Step 1: Create a New Scenario to Connect Bitbucket and Asana
Step 2: Add the First Step
Step 3: Add the Bitbucket Node
Step 4: Configure the Bitbucket
Step 5: Add the Asana Node
Step 6: Authenticate Asana
Step 7: Configure the Bitbucket and Asana Nodes
Step 8: Set Up the Bitbucket and Asana Integration
Step 9: Save and Activate the Scenario
Step 10: Test the Scenario
Why Integrate Bitbucket and Asana?
Bitbucket and Asana are two powerful tools that enhance productivity and streamline workflows for teams engaged in software development and project management. Bitbucket, a Git repository management solution, enables teams to collaborate on code, track changes, and manage versions effectively. Asana, on the other hand, serves as a robust task and project management platform that helps teams organize their work and achieve project milestones.
When integrated, Bitbucket and Asana can significantly improve team efficiency by synchronizing development tasks with project management flows. This allows teams to keep track of code changes alongside their project timelines seamlessly. The integration ensures that any code-related tasks in Bitbucket can be directly linked to corresponding items in Asana, providing better visibility and accountability.
- Improved Communication: Integration helps bridge the gap between code and project management, allowing developers and project managers to communicate more effectively.
- Automated Workflows: By automating the updates between Bitbucket and Asana, teams can reduce manual effort and minimize errors.
- Enhanced Tracking: Teams can monitor the status of development tasks and code changes in real-time, making it easier to manage deadlines.
To set up this integration, users can leverage an integration platform like Latenode. With Latenode, the process becomes even simpler, allowing users to create automated workflows without the need for coding knowledge.
With Latenode, you can:
- Connect Bitbucket and Asana in a few clicks.
- Set triggers that automatically create Asana tasks when specific events occur in Bitbucket.
- Receive notifications in Asana when a pull request is merged in Bitbucket.
In conclusion, the combination of Bitbucket and Asana can lead to increased productivity and clearer communication among team members. By utilizing integration platforms like Latenode, teams can easily enhance their workflows, ensuring that projects are completed efficiently and effectively.
Most Powerful Ways To Connect Bitbucket and Asana
Connecting Bitbucket and Asana can significantly enhance your project management capabilities by streamlining development workflows and improving team collaboration. Here are three powerful ways to achieve this integration:
-
Automate Issue Tracking:
By linking Bitbucket repositories with Asana tasks, you can automate the process of creating issues in Asana whenever a new pull request or commit is made in Bitbucket. This helps ensure that all development activities are tracked and managed effectively, allowing teams to prioritize and address issues in real-time.
-
Utilize Webhooks:
Implementing webhooks in Bitbucket can facilitate instant communication with Asana. Whenever code changes occur, webhooks can trigger updates or notifications in Asana, keeping your project management tool in sync with the latest development activities. This level of connectivity allows teams to stay informed and agile.
-
Leverage Integration Platforms:
Using integration platforms like Latenode, you can create custom workflows that connect Bitbucket and Asana seamlessly. With Latenode, you can design integrations that transfer data between the two apps, automate tasks such as updating task statuses in Asana based on code milestones in Bitbucket, and manage dependencies effortlessly.
By implementing these strategies, your teams can work more efficiently, reduce errors, and maintain a clearer overview of both development and project management tasks.
How Does Bitbucket work?
Bitbucket is a robust platform that simplifies version control and collaboration in software development. One of its standout features is its ability to integrate seamlessly with various tools and services, allowing users to streamline their workflows and enhance productivity. Integrations in Bitbucket make it easier for developers to connect different applications, automating repetitive tasks and ensuring better project management.
To work with integrations in Bitbucket, users typically start by identifying the tools they want to connect. Bitbucket supports a myriad of integrations, which can be explored through its integrations page. By selecting appropriate apps or services, users can synchronize Bitbucket with their preferred development tools, CI/CD pipelines, and project management software. For instance, connecting Bitbucket with a platform like Latenode allows users to automate processes without writing a single line of code, making it incredibly accessible for those who prefer no-code solutions.
- Selecting Integrations: Users can choose from a library of available integrations tailored to their specific needs.
- Configuration: Once selected, integrations need to be configured correctly. This may involve providing authentication details or specific settings that dictate how the integration should function.
- Automation: After setup, workflows become automated, enabling real-time updates and streamlined communication between tools.
Furthermore, developers can also utilize webhooks to create custom integrations tailored to their workflow. By sending data to specified URLs upon certain events, Bitbucket can communicate with other applications, expanding its versatility even further. Whether through built-in integrations or custom solutions, Bitbucket's capabilities significantly enhance collaborative efforts in software development.
How Does Asana work?
Asana is a powerful project management tool that enhances team collaboration and productivity through its robust integrations. By connecting Asana with various applications, users can automate workflows, share data seamlessly, and streamline communication across different platforms. These integrations allow teams to keep their project management centralized while leveraging the functionalities of other tools they already use.
One of the key ways Asana achieves effective integrations is through its API, which allows developers to create custom connections with other applications. Additionally, users can explore existing integrations available on the Asana app marketplace, which features a variety of tools that can synchronize tasks, timelines, and status updates. Common integrations include communication tools, file storage solutions, and CRM systems, which facilitate a more cohesive workflow experience.
For those interested in no-code solutions, platforms like Latenode offer an accessible way to create custom integrations without needing extensive programming knowledge. Users can build automated workflows by connecting Asana with other applications, enabling actions such as creating new tasks when a form is submitted or updating status based on email triggers. This empowers teams to design processes tailored to their specific needs without the complexities of traditional coding.
To summarize, integrating Asana can significantly enhance project management capabilities. By leveraging existing integrations or using no-code platforms like Latenode, teams can create efficient workflows that save time and increase productivity. This flexibility allows organizations to adapt their project management strategies according to evolving business requirements while maintaining clarity and focus on their objectives.
FAQ Bitbucket and Asana
How can I integrate Bitbucket with Asana using the Latenode platform?
You can integrate Bitbucket with Asana by creating an automation workflow on the Latenode platform. Start by selecting Bitbucket as your trigger application and Asana as your action application. Define the specific triggers, such as a new commit or pull request in Bitbucket, and specify the action, like creating a new task in Asana. After configuring the integration settings, save and activate the workflow.
What types of triggers are supported for Bitbucket in this integration?
The integration supports various triggers from Bitbucket, including:
- New Pull Request
- New Commit
- New Branch
- Changes to Pull Request Status
You can utilize these triggers to automate tasks in Asana, streamlining your project management workflow.
Can I customize the data that gets transferred from Bitbucket to Asana?
Yes, you can customize the data that is transferred from Bitbucket to Asana. During the setup of your integration workflow, you can map specific fields from Bitbucket, such as commit messages or pull request titles, to corresponding fields in Asana tasks. This allows for personalization according to your project's needs.
Is it possible to trigger Asana actions based on specific conditions in Bitbucket?
Absolutely! You can set specific conditions in your workflow using Latenode's built-in logic features. For example, you can configure your integration so that only certain types of commits, like those with specific keywords in the commit message, trigger actions in Asana. This ensures that only relevant events lead to task creation or updates.
What should I do if I encounter issues with the integration?
If you experience issues with the Bitbucket and Asana integration, consider the following steps:
- Check your API credentials for both applications to ensure they are correctly configured.
- Review your workflow settings to confirm that the triggers and actions are set up properly.
- Consult the Latenode documentation for troubleshooting tips.
- Reach out to Latenode support or community forums for assistance.
Following these steps should help resolve most integration issues.